Advancements in Early Detection

Early diagnosis is crucial for mesothelioma, as it significantly impacts treatment effectiveness and survival rates. Recent developments in biomarkers and imaging techniques are revolutionizing early detection efforts.

  • Biomarkers: Identifying biomarkers, specific molecules that indicate the presence of mesothelioma, can help detect the disease earlier.

  • Imaging Techniques: Advancements in imaging technology, such as high-resolution CT scans and PET scans, enable more precise detection of mesothelioma tumors.

Targeted Therapies and Immunotherapy

The traditional approach to mesothelioma treatment, chemotherapy and radiation therapy, often comes with severe side effects and limited effectiveness. However, targeted therapies and immunotherapy are emerging as promising alternatives.

  • Molecular Targeted Therapies: Drugs that target specific genetic mutations found in mesothelioma cells are proving effective in controlling tumor growth and improving survival rates.

  • Immunotherapy Breakthroughs: Immunotherapy harnesses the body’s immune system to fight cancer cells. Immune checkpoint inhibitors have shown remarkable results in mesothelioma treatment, even in patients who have not responded to other therapies.

Gene Therapies and Innovative Treatments

The field of gene therapy holds immense potential for mesothelioma treatment, with the aim of correcting genetic defects or introducing new genes to combat the disease.

  • Gene Editing and Mesothelioma: CRISPR, a revolutionary gene-editing technology, has the potential to specifically target and modify mesothelioma genes.

  • Innovative Treatment Approaches: Viral therapies, such as oncolytic viruses, are being explored as a means of selectively killing cancer cells while leaving healthy cells unharmed. Nanotechnology is also being investigated for its ability to deliver drugs directly to tumors, enhancing their effectiveness.
